Google’s Gemini AI Enables Offline Robot Operation

Updated⁢ June ⁤25, 2025

Imagine a‍ world of helpful robot butlers, capable of handling household chores and offering witty remarks. Google’s DeepMind is closer to making that a reality⁢ with its new ⁣Gemini Robotics On-Device AI model. This innovation allows⁢ robots to ⁢operate independently, even without an ‍internet connection,‍ addressing a major limitation of current robotic systems.

The Gemini Robotics On-Device AI, while not ⁣as powerful as cloud-based counterparts, offers enhanced reliability, especially in areas with unreliable or nonexistent internet.This independence is‍ crucial for ⁤robots⁢ working in ⁤rural areas, disaster zones, and other challenging environments.

This⁤ vision,⁣ language,⁢ action (VLA) model allows robots to ⁤perceive their surroundings, understand instructions, and perform tasks without relying on external data. Tests show robots equipped with this AI can successfully navigate unfamiliar objects and ‍environments without needing to search online.

Google reports the AI⁢ boasts impressive learning capabilities,mastering new skills with as few as 50 demonstrations. This rapid adaptation contrasts sharply‍ with the lengthy training processes often required for ⁢robotics.

The gemini model’s‍ adaptability extends to its physical application. Initially designed for Google’s ALOHA dual-arm devices, it now integrates with more complex machines, ‍such as ‍the Apptronik Apollo⁢ humanoid robot. Google emphasizes that the system includes built-in safeguards in its design and task ⁤execution.

What’s next

While robots⁤ powered by Gemini Robotics On-Device AI are not yet commercially available, the technology paves the⁢ way for future robot⁤ assistants capable of performing tasks reliably, even when the internet is down. This advancement promises ⁣a future‍ where robots are more practical ⁢and less dependent on constant connectivity.
